Computer programmers can be granted H1-B visas now; US court confirms 'specialty' status
Business Today | 20/12/2020 03:46 PM | Click to read full article
A recent decision by the US Federal court of appeals, also known as Ninth Circuit, comes as a respite for IT companies that promote the H1-B visas for their computer programmers.
The US Citizenship and Immigration Services (USCIS) had revoked the previous recognition for computer programmers as a 'speciality occupation' in 2017, which made the programmers eligible for H1-B visas.
